The second season of Fargo , an American anthology black comedy crime drama television series created by Noah Hawley , premiered on October 12, , on the basic cable network FX. The ten-episode season's finale aired on December 14, As an anthology, each Fargo season possesses its own self-contained narrative, following a disparate set of characters in various settings in a connected shared universe.
A prequel to the events in its first season , the second season of Fargo takes place in the Upper Midwest in March It follows the lives of a young coupleโ Peggy Dunst and Ed Blumquist Plemons โas they attempt to cover up the hit and run and homicide of Rye Gerhardt Kieran Culkin , the son of Floyd Gerhardt Smart , matriarch of the Gerhardt crime family.
Hawley and his writing team used the second season to expand the scope of the show's storytelling. Season two's episodes were shot in Calgary , Alberta over an day period. The series received widespread critical acclaim and was cited as one of the strongest programs of the television season. It was a candidate for a multitude of awards, including the Primetime Emmy Award for Outstanding Limited Series and Golden Globe Award for Best Miniseries or Television Film , and won several other honors recognizing outstanding achievement in acting, directing, writing, cinematography, editing, special effects, and creative direction.
Details of a new season first emerged in the media following a Television Critics Association TCA press event, [ 11 ] and by July 21, , FX commissioned ten episodes for Fargo 's second season. As an anthology , each season of Fargo is engineered to have a self-contained narrative, following a disparate set of characters in various settings.
Hawley wanted viewers to sympathize with characters they might not feel empathy for in real life. A principal cast of five actors received star billing in the show's second season. Once actors were hired, their agents were made aware of the frigid shooting conditions and any issues with the location and potential scheduling conflicts during production were discussed. Wilson's casting was unique because he was the only performer to portray an already established character; Keith Carradine played Lou for the show's first season, set 27 years after the events of season two.
